A special achievement for Kelly was being named "Best Actress" in 1999 by the New York City Independent Film Festival, for her work in the feature film, The Stand-In.

Her father, Joe, a labor union president, and her mother, Esther, a homemaker, eventually moved to Berlin, New Jersey, where Kelly grew up with younger sister, Linda, now a children's book author.

Kelly, is the first in her family to enter the acting profession. She studied ballet since age three, plays the piano and, in her words, is "no Barbra Streisand", but can carry a tune.

She has also said: "I had already been married five times on the show. The last thing I wanted was a big wedding." She was referring to her five marriages on All My Children and her real life marriage to Mark Consuelos.

She was discovered by her current manager, Cathy Parker, while acting in her high school senior play, The Ugly Duckling.

During the 1980's when Kelly appeared on Dance Party USA her career goal was to be a newscaster, and she often did Dance Party USA cast news reports.
